Todd Brewster, respected long-time journalist and coauthor (with the late Peter Jennings) of the bestselling The Century, will talk about his new book, Lincoln’s Gamble. The book is an authoritative and riveting account of the most critical six months in Lincoln’s presidency, when he penned the Emancipation Proclamation and changed the course of the Civil War. Todd Brewster has served as Don E. Ackerman Director of Oral History at the United States Military Academy, West Point, and is a longtime journalist who has worked as an editor for Time and Life and as senior producer for ABC News. While at ABC News, he was responsible for the largest documentary project in the network’s history, “The Century,” a multi-episode history of the twentieth century, which was the winner of multiple Emmy awards. He has written for Vanity Fair, Time, Life, The Huffington Post, The Philadelphia Inquirer, The New York Times, and is the coauthor with the late Peter Jennings of the bestselling books The Century, The Century for Young People, and In Search of America.
